The Importance of Protein in Recovery
After a grueling workout, the body needs to repair and rebuild muscles, replace energy stores, and reduce fatigue. Protein, composed of amino acids, acts as the building block for muscle repair. **Increasing protein intake post-exercise is crucial to enhance recovery**, reduce muscle soreness, and prepare for the next session. Studies reveal that without adequate protein, athletes risk muscle breakdown and decreased performance.
How Much Protein Do Endurance Athletes Need?
It's essential to gauge the right amount of protein required for effective recovery. While individual needs vary, general guidelines suggest:
- **For endurance athletes**, recommended daily protein intake ranges from 1.2 to 1.4 grams per kilogram of body weight.
- After workouts, aim for **20-30 grams of high-quality protein** to kickstart recovery processes.
- Incorporate protein at each meal and snack to maintain a consistent supply throughout the day.
Timing of Protein Intake
Consuming protein at the right time can significantly impact recovery efficiency. Consider these points:
- **Consume protein within 30-60 minutes post-exercise** to optimize muscle protein synthesis.
- Spread protein intake evenly across meals to **maximize muscle repair and reduce soreness**.
- A pre-sleep protein snack (e.g., cottage cheese) can further enhance overnight recovery.
Types of Protein
All proteins are not created equal. Here are the best options for endurance athletes:
- **Whey Protein**: Fast-digesting and packed with essential amino acids for rapid muscle recovery.
- **Casein Protein**: Slower digestion, releasing amino acids over prolonged periods, perfect before sleep.
- **Plant-Based Proteins**: Options like soy, pea, and rice proteins cater to those following a plant-based diet, though combining them can ensure a complete amino acid profile.
Practical Advice for Protein Intake in Recovery
Here are actionable tips to incorporate protein for optimal recovery:
- **Pair carbohydrates with protein** post-workout to replenish glycogen stores efficiently.
- Utilize protein shakes or smoothies immediately after longer runs for a quick recovery boost.
- Plan and prepare meals and snacks in advance to ensure protein availability, especially after exhausting training sessions.
- Listen to your body's signals, adjusting protein intake based on your body's demands and recovery rates.
